   Creating a website for your clan? - January 10, 2004 - Rellik

Creating a clan website is a simple thing to do but there are a few mistakes I see people make over and over again. Here's what you really need to do:


Find a home for your website:

I suggest NOT using a place like Geocities. Instead there are much better places like FreeWebs whom I use for various things. With freewebs there is only a monthly bandwidth limit of 100 to 500mb and a storage limit of 50mb. This should be WAY more than adequate for a clan site. Also there are no pop-up or banner ads, that in itself is a huge bonus.


There are really only two mandatory things your website should contain:

- A contact information page so that other clans have a means of contacting / challenging you

- A simple about page telling people what if any kinds of games you specialize in. If you only play Sourceport X then there's no sense in a clan challenging you if they only play on Sourceport Y. ( Of course specializing is NOT a good idea. I recommend playing all ports and just going where the competition is. )

Once you have those everything else is gravy. All a clan site really needs are those two things, but there are lots of other things you can add like pages for map downloads, demo's of your games are always cool to watch, maybe a list of all the people in the clan, etc. You might also want to set up a single unlinked or hidden linked private forum for the clan to discuss things and coordinate games and practices.


Designing your website:

First off there are a couple important notes about websites that I'd like to make on behalf of all surfers everywhere:

- FLASH SUCKS - Don't use it. Period. Flash is lame 99.99999% of the time.

- Don't put music on your webpages. Just because you can do something that doesn't mean you should. Did we learn nothing from those Jurassic Park movies?

- Don't over do it. All you need is some info, maybe a member list, and some means of contact. Forums work better for this than email so I suggest you go that route. See the next point for more info.

- If you decide to set up a forum just have ONE forum with ONE section. All you need is one place for folks to make challenges, talk about challenges, and for the clan to cooridinate practices and games. Don't set up a massive forum with twenty seven different sections for talking about other games, dogs, bugs, or anything else. Just one will do. There are already major multiplayer forums at Skulltag and ZDaemon and that's even more than enough. Anything else is just a waste.

- Go easy on the graphics and don't use a crazy background that makes it hard to read the type. A plain site that loads fast and gets us the info quickly is infinitely better than a slow ass flash loaded hurts-your-eyes-just-to-look-at graphics whore of a webhole. Websites are about getting information across to the visitor in the quickest and easiest way possible. Everything else is secondary.
